Declaration of damaged parts makes a seller more trustworthy and respected. (Prevents unnecessary negative feedback on eBay.)
At the very least, a picture showing the damaged area. I also understand that by doing so, the final price cannot reach it's full potential. But failure to show the damaged parts is as good as trying to cheat, (imo only). I understand the feeling of receiving damaged goods.
